Part of a Joint Venture with Network Rail. It’s part of Paddington Station itself, with the main entrance from Eastbourne Terrace and a second entrance on Platform 1.
Like all the best stations, Paddington was built by Brunel and our building is Grade 1 Listed, dating from 1854. The building is being refurbished to restore all of the original character and detailing – so that’s the mouldings, brick-vaulted ceilings, arches, steel columns etc. There will be no suspended ceilings or recessed lighting, just lots of space and natural light. It helps that we’re using great architects DMFK.
With offices on the ground right up to the fourthfloor there will be a range of shapes and sizes. These will be backed up by a conferencing space, meeting rooms, lounges, kitchens, focus rooms and telephone booths. As well as ClubRooms which provides shared drop-in work space perfect for both internal and external coworking, meetings and freelancers.
